More immigrants opt to learn English in El Paso, Texas

“Applications for citizenship increased 42 percent in El Paso — 18 percent nationwide — in the first three months of the year compared with the same period last year, according to figures from Citizenship and Immigration Services.

Observers said the increase is partly motivated by a perception of growing anti-immigrant sentiment and the desire of green-card holders to secure their stay in the United States.

Along with the increase in citizenship applications, there has been an increase in attendance at ESL classes, educators and advocates reported.”
